The Walt Disney Company has announced that a portion of the sales expected from their upcoming 2022 Pride Merch collection will be donated to an organization that has been promoting the teaching of LGBTQ curriculums in public schools for the last 20 years.
This intent to donate was announced by Disney in a recent update to their oPride Collectiono webpage made in service of updating customers on osome
of the organizationso that would receive a portion of the proceeds from
the entertainment conglomerateAs upcoming 2022 LGBTQ-themed merch
offerings.
Listed among these organizations is GLSEN (pronounced oglisteno), an LGBTQ-education advocacy group who has ocollaborated [with Disney] for
more than 20 years with support going towards various GLSEN programs.o
According to Disney, the group will use the money oto deepen the impact of student leadership programs and racial equity capacity-building across the GLSEN network.o
GLSEN also notes that some of the funds would also go towards supporting programs such as their National Student Council, a sponsored youth
leadership program committed to oelevating the voices of marginalized
groups within the LGBTQ communityo, and their Freedom Fellowship, which prioritize skill-building, studying [one of five] regionAs social justice movement history, and exploring organizing opportunities regionally that
can make schools a safer place for LGBTQ+ students.o
If youAve never heard of them, GLSEN u or the Gay, Lesbian & Straight Education Network u is a lobbying firm that was founded in 1990 with the
goal of pushing for LGBTQ education in the U.S. public school system.
